Output 671e114fbcea7b59a7f07d33182b9175b651a217e30b8b598183e9a19acd3eb0:2

value
1876579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f287c4b8af35a4bc6003a1f157cb10bc5d7ea43 OP_EQUAL
address
3DHNEtaCZQ7us3P9Ky7YXN8yr29fqBdLYs
transaction
671e114fbcea7b59a7f07d33182b9175b651a217e30b8b598183e9a19acd3eb0
spent
true